This is the hilarious moment a huge dog squeezed through a cat flap to get into the bedroom of its owner’s children.

Footage filmed in Tualatin, Oregon, on November 15, shows owner Jaime Cedarlin waving some salami at her newly adopted six-month-old giant schnoodle Cassi.

Mrs Cedarlin had been puzzling how the 50lb dog, a cross between a schnauzer and a giant poodle, had been getting into the children’s room and chewing things.

So she decided to test how the ‘floofy’ pet was bypassing the baby gate, which only has a small flap for the family’s cat Nonni to go through. 

The clip shows, Cassi, who weighs around 50 pounds, being called by Mrs Cedarlin, who says: ‘Can you do it?’

She asks her children, one called Asher and the other called Char, to stand behind her as she continues calling the dog, saying ‘Cassi, let’s go’ and whistling to get the animal’s attention.

Shimmying through the gate, the dog gets through and retrieves the salami from Mrs Cedarlin who says ‘there it is.’

Mrs Cedarlin and her husband laugh when they realize the pet gate and cat flap is not dog proof. 

A TikTok post was shared by Mrs Cedarlin of the footage, which has racked up thousands of likes. 

She wrote ‘I’m not even mad, just impressed’ and joked that maybe her dog was a water pooch.

The animal manages to squeeze through the tiny cat flap, making Mrs Cedarlin and her husband laugh

She said: ‘The pet door was left open for our cat, Nonni, to get through. I certainly didn’t expect Cassi to make it through.’

Mrs Cedarlin explained in the comments on the post from November 15 that the family had adopted the dog locally a week earlier. 

She had hoped the family cat Nonni could retreat to her children’s bedroom and then realised perhaps not once Cassi had managed to make it through.

Commenters found the post hilarious, writing ‘I think I learned in junior high science that this is called Osmosis’ and ‘She’s awesome.’

Another commenter wrote: ‘I love dad laughing in the background.’  

Other commenters seemed to wonder if Cassi thought she was actually a cat.
